A fundamental algorithm to simulate nanoweb morphology was developed. A nanofiber was generated by connecting beads of a fixed diameter. A single-layed nanoweb was created by repeating the nanofiber generation subroutine. The final nanoweb was constructed by superposing several layers of the simulated single-layered nanoweb. To estimate the pore size of the simulated nanoweb, an estimating algorithm was developed using a ghost particle having 0 mass and 0 volume. To assess the pore size and its distribution of the simulated nanoweb, the number of steps of the ghost particle to penetrate the web was measured.
